More inputs, same streamlined workflow
Quantum LT 4 expands your setup without adding complexity. The 4x2 USB configuration lets you record vocals and instruments together, making it a practical choice for collaborations, interviews, or small ensemble sessions.
Controls are laid out clearly, so levels are easy to manage even when working quickly. Custom low-latency drivers ensure tight monitoring, helping performances feel connected and in time. Balanced TRS outputs and a powerful headphone amp support reliable monitoring across speakers and headphones.
Consistent gain across two mic channels
Both MAX-HD microphone preamps offer the same wide 75 dB gain range, delivering clean results across different microphone types. This consistency is useful when recording multiple voices or sources, as levels and tone remain balanced.
Quiet details stay clear, while gain-hungry microphones receive enough level without added noise. Keeping everything built in reduces cable clutter and speeds up session preparation, especially in compact home studios.
Instrument inputs tuned by Fender
Two Fender-designed instrument inputs make LT 4 ready for guitars and basses straight away. Each input is voiced to deliver natural dynamics and clarity without additional setup. This is ideal for recording direct parts, layering ideas, or capturing live takes alongside vocals. Integrated line inputs also allow connection of external gear such as synths or mixers, keeping the interface adaptable as your setup grows.
Designed for recording and content creation
LT 4 fits easily into modern creative workflows. Loopback audio allows system sound to be mixed with microphones for streaming or podcasting without extra hardware. Standalone Mixer Mode lets the interface function as a simple analogue mixer when a computer is not in use.
Software integration with Fender Studio Pro and Universal Control enables remote direct monitoring control, while MyFender access supports registration, downloads, and ongoing support.

Specifications
Electronics
- Inputs: Four - (Two 1/4" TS, Two XLR Combo Mic/Line)
- Headphone Jack: Two - 1/4" TRS Female Stereo
- Line Out: Two - 1/4" Balanced (Left And Right)
- Connectivity: USB-C®
- Voltage: 120V
- Phantom Power: +48 VDC
Performance
- Digital Audio Bit Depth: 24 Bit
- Digital Audio Dynamic Range: 115 dB
Inputs
- Instrument Input Connection Type: 1/4” TS Female, Unbalanced, Hi-Z
- Instrument Inputs Frequency Response: 20 Hz To 20 kHz
- Instrument Inputs Maximum Level: +12.9 dBu
- Line Input Connection Type: XLR/TRS Mic/Line Combo
- Line Inputs Dynamic Range: 115 dB
- Line Inputs Frequency Response: 20 Hz To 20 kHz
- Line Inputs Gain Range: -20 dB To +20 dB
- Line Inputs Maximum Level: +15 dBu
- Line Inputs Total Harmonic Distortion: 0.001
- Microphone Input Connection Type: XLR Female (Combo), Balanced
- Microphone Preamp Dynamic Range: 115 dB
- Microphone Preamp Equivalent Input Noise: -128.9 dBu
- Microphone Preamp Frequency Response: 20 Hz To 20 kHz
- Microphone Preamp Gain Control Range: 75 dB
- Microphone Preamp Maximum Input Level: +14 dBu
- Microphone Preamp Total Harmonic Distortion: 0.001
Outputs
- Headphone Outputs Connection Type: Not Provided
- Headphone Outputs Dynamic Range: 113 dB
- Headphone Outputs Frequency Response: 20 Hz To 20 kHz
- Headphone Outputs Maximum Output: 46mW @ THD+N ≈ 0.007
- Headphone Outputs Total Harmonic Distortion: 0.002
- Main And Line Outputs Dynamic Range: 115 dB
- Main And Line Outputs Frequency Response: 20 Hz To 20 kHz
- Main And Line Outputs Maximum Level: +15 dBu (Balanced)
- Main And Line Outputs Total Harmonic Distortion: 0.002
- Main Outputs Connection Type: 1/4" TRS Female
